Solucionando o Problema de Conexão via Proxy do AnkhSVN no Visual Studio 2005

Se você é um desenvolvedor que utiliza o AnkhSVN no Visual Studio 2005, pode se deparar com uma barreira frustrante: a incapacidade de se conectar a um servidor SVN externo devido às configurações do proxy de rede. Esse problema ocorre quando a configuração do proxy impede que o AnkhSVN detecte a configuração do Internet Explorer. Mas não se preocupe! Existem soluções eficazes disponíveis para ajudá-lo a resolver esse problema.

Entendendo o Problema

O que é o AnkhSVN?

AnkhSVN é um cliente Subversion (SVN) integrado ao Visual Studio, permitindo a gestão fácil do controle de versão diretamente do IDE. Embora seja uma ferramenta valiosa para desenvolvedores, conectar-se através de uma rede com configurações de proxy pode complicar as coisas.

A Raiz do Problema

Quando o AnkhSVN não consegue se conectar ao servidor SVN:

  • Um proxy de rede pode estar bloqueando a conexão.
  • As configurações do proxy não estão configuradas dentro do AnkhSVN.
  • As configurações de proxy do Internet Explorer não estão sendo reconhecidas pela aplicação.

Se você está enfrentando esse problema, fique tranquilo! Existem etapas práticas que você pode seguir para contornar esse obstáculo.

Soluções para Conectar o AnkhSVN Através de um Proxy

Use o TortoiseSVN para Configuração do Proxy

Uma solução eficaz é utilizar o TortoiseSVN, outro cliente SVN popular, para editar as configurações do proxy. Veja como você pode fazer isso:

  1. Instale o TortoiseSVN: Se você ainda não o tem instalado, faça o download e instale o TortoiseSVN a partir do site oficial deles.
  2. Configure as Configurações do Proxy:
    • Abra o TortoiseSVN.
    • Navegue até Configurações.
    • Encontre a seção Rede e configure as configurações do proxy lá.
  3. Armazenamento no Registro: O TortoiseSVN salva suas configurações em uma localização comum do registro que todos os clientes Subversion utilizam. Isso significa que, uma vez que você configure o proxy no TortoiseSVN, ele deve ser reconhecido pelo AnkhSVN também.

Atualização do AnkhSVN

  • Há boas notícias para os usuários do AnkhSVN: uma atualização dos builds diários do AnkhSVN agora inclui uma janela de configuração de proxy. Esse recurso tornará as configurações muito mais simples nas próximas versões, então fique atento às atualizações, pois isso pode melhorar muito a sua experiência.

Conclusão

Em resumo, lidar com problemas de conexão via proxy no AnkhSVN dentro do Visual Studio 2005 pode ser complicado, mas é gerenciável com a abordagem correta. Ao empregar o TortoiseSVN para a configuração, você pode se conectar sem dificuldades ao seu servidor SVN externo. Além disso, fique de olho em futuras atualizações do AnkhSVN que irão aprimorar sua funcionalidade em relação às configurações de proxy. Boas codificações!